IN view of a monograph of the order Polygalaceæ which I have in preparation, may I make use of your columns to say that I should be greatly obliged to any correspondents who can send me specimens of any of the less common European Polygalas, especially P. exilis, monspeliaca, microphylla, saxatilis, Preslii, nicæensis, flavescens, rosea, sibirica. supina, venulosa, anatolica, or any well-marked varieties. I shall be glad to offer in exchange specimens of some of the rarer British plants.
